Charles Mason

Coach Charles Mason enters his 5th season apart of The Mount's wrestling staff and his 4th as the head coach. In 2020 Coach Charles Mason was named the NWCA Division III Central Region Coach of the Year. In 2018-2019 Mason was named National Rookie Coach of the Year. 

In Mason's first season as the head coach the team finished 2-8 in duals but improved his record in 2019-2020 when the team finished 12-6 in dual matches. Mason has led his squad to a team regional finish and has coached two national qualifiers and two All-Americans in both of his full seasons coached. 
 
A native of Cincinnati, OH, Charles Mason attended Princeton High School where he was a two time state qualifier and placed 4th in 2010. Charles wrestled collegiately at Notre Dame College under coaches Frank Romano (Current Notre Dame College Head Wrestling coach) and Anthony Ralph (Current Ohio State Assistant wrestling Coach) where he was a 2x national qualifier. He served as a team captain for the Notre Dame College Falcons in 2014, and joined the staff as an assistant coach in 2015. After graduating he returned to Cincinnati where he coached at his alma mater Princeton High School, and assisted with the Cincinnati Vikings youth wrestling program.
